Raigmore Hospital is NHS Highland's only District General Hospital and is located in Inverness.
There are three Rural General Hospitals in the NHS Highland area:
- Belford Hospital in Fort William
- Caithness General Hospital in Wick
- Lorn and Islands Hospital in Oban
Community Hospitals are located throughout NHS Highland.
The National Treatment Centre - Highland in Inverness delivers state-of-the-art health care to the people of the North of Scotland.
